Story 1:

China's leading online video platform iQiyi has signed a long-term deal with Los Angeles-based Lionsgate.

Under the deal, iQiyi will have exclusive rights to stream selected Lionsgate titles on its platform in China.

The agreement will make Lionsgate films available to more than 500 million users.

The deal announced on Tuesday includes upcoming titles such as "Robin Hood", starring Jamie Foxx, the Lionsgate/CBS Film "Patriots Day" and the counter-terrorism thriller "The Glass Castle".

How much their deal is worth is unclear.

Story 2:

It's reported that China's tech giant Huawei Technologies will open a next-generation Research and Development center in Tokyo.

The center will focus on 'collaborative applications,' the development of projects with local partners.

The move is seen as part of a broader shift from the telecom giant's traditional networking equipment to a newer focus on consumer devices like smartphones.

It also comes as Huawei tries to play a bigger part in the development of the world's next-generation 5G wireless technology.

The new R&D lab will open next year and will draw on Japan's strength in applications development for both consumers and for broader uses by businesses.
